Pan Fried Rice Cakes

These delicious pan fried rice cakes are pretty much in repeat in our house. They are simple to make and taste delicious. They can be a great snack or can easily transform into dinner with added tuna salad, or baked salmon. It's better to use the leftover rice that's a day old, but we love it so ouch that I cook rice specially to make these rice cakes.

Pan fried rice cakes

Ingredients (makes about 10-12 rice cakes):


  1. 1 cup rice, cooked

  2. 1 egg

  3. 3 tbsp flour

  4. 2 tsp salt

  5. To garnish: soy sauce, scallions, Thai basil, furikake seasoning


Knead rice, egg, flour and salt in a bowl. Form into round rice cakes and fry in vegetable oil on medium heat, for about 3-4 minutes each side, until crispy.


Garnish with chopped scallions or Thai basil and dip in soy sauce. These rice cakes are a great side to baked fish, tuna salad, or just on their own.
